Recognizing Cold Laser Treatment



Cold laser treatment, additionally known as low-level laser treatment (LLLT), is an ingenious approach to hair repair that uses particular wavelengths of light to boost hair roots. This non-invasive therapy promotes hair growth by enhancing mobile activity and improving blood flow in the scalp.

When you undertake this treatment, you'll see that the low-level laser light permeates the skin, invigorating the hair follicles and urging them to enter the growth stage of the hair cycle.

You might ask yourself how this process works. The light given off throughout the treatment turns on the mitochondria within your cells, enhancing energy production and promoting the recovery procedure. Because of this, your roots can recover from any kind of damage, leading to healthier hair growth.

This therapy is usually pain-free and needs no downtime, making it a practical option for lots of people seeking hair repair.

Routine sessions can help you achieve the very best results, as uniformity is type in reaping the benefits of cold laser treatment. With each session, you're providing your hair roots the support they need to flourish, leading to thicker, fuller hair gradually.

Factors Influencing Therapy Frequency



The performance of cold laser treatment for hair remediation can be significantly affected by several aspects, especially the regularity of therapies.

Initially, consider your hair loss stage. If you remain in the early stages, you may need a lot more frequent sessions to stimulate hair roots properly. Alternatively, if your hair loss is more advanced, a different strategy may be necessary.

Next, think of the underlying reasons for your loss of hair. Issues like hormone discrepancies or nutritional shortages can impact how your body reacts to therapy. If these issues aren't dealt with, you might not see the desired outcomes, despite therapy frequency.

Recommended Treatment Timetables



When intending your treatment routine for hair restoration, consistency is crucial to achieving ideal results. Most professionals advise starting with 3 sessions each week for the first month. This frequent treatment assists kickstart the hair reconstruction procedure by promoting hair roots and promoting blood circulation in the scalp.

As https://www.healthline.com/health/myotherapy proceed, you can gradually reduce the frequency to two sessions per week for the adhering to two to three months. This adjustment allows your scalp to continue benefiting from the therapy while giving you some versatility in your routine.


After this initial period, several locate that once-a-week sessions can keep the results you've accomplished, especially if you're combining cold laser treatment with other hair restoration methods.

Always listen to your body; if you feel any pain or don't see outcomes, consult your doctor for personalized advice. Tracking your progression can also help you figure out if adjustments to your routine are required.
